Job Summary: The commission representative position is responsible for processing commission payments for the North America Sales Organization. Other responsibilities include performing analysis and reporting of commissions to Sales VPs, Regional Sales Managers, Sales Operations, members of the sales organization, and any and all personnel of IM that have a direct effect on the commission payments. The position is challenging - it requires multitasking abilities, being flexible to change, good accounting (domain) skills, business understanding, strong system skills, reliability, data entry skills and excellent interpersonal ability with good oral and written communication. Key Areas and responsibility: Process monthly commission payments for a geographic area which includes creating, managing, analyzing and maintaining spreadsheets. Prepare Existing / New upsells for all regions assigned within the cut-off date and review before sending the file to Directors. Calculating the prepayments and checking the recovery of prepay. Make sure all comments/Feedback received on the New / Existing upsells and statements from Directors are researched and updated within TAT. Ensure appropriate approval requirements are met with all processes. Research and process Extension Request Forms, and Adjustment Forms. Produce & verify monthly statements, quarterly and annual statements. Analyze the payroll commission file for accuracy. Research commission issues and communicate all exceptions to the compensation plan to management. Category: Sales Operations Group Iron Mountain Incorporated, founded in 1951, is the global leader for storage and information management services. Trusted by more than 225,000 organizations around the world in approximately 50 countries, Iron Mountain stores and protects billions of valued assets, including critical business information, highly sensitive data, and cultural and historical artifacts. Providing solutions that include information management, digital transformation, secure storage, secure destruction, as well as data centers, cloud services, and art storage and logistics, Iron Mountain helps customers lower cost and risk, comply with regulations, recover from disaster, and enable a digital way of working.
